파생
The process where something new originates or branches out from a primary source or root. In finance, it refers to products whose value comes from an underlying asset.

Exemples
본래의 문제에서 여러 부작용이 파생되었다.
academicSeveral side effects were derived from the original problem.
파생 상품 시장이 급격히 성장하고 있습니다.
businessThe derivative products market is growing rapidly.
하나의 아이디어에서 다양한 프로젝트가 파생된다.
formalVarious projects branch out from one idea.
그 사건에서 파생된 논란이 아직도 계속되고 있다.
formalThe controversy derived from that incident is still continuing.
이건 원래 계획에서 파생된 작은 일이야.
informalThis is a small task derived from the original plan.

Souvent confondu avec
발생 is just 'occurrence', while 파생 specifically implies that it came 'from' something else.
Notes d'usage
Very common in linguistics (word origins) and finance (derivative markets).
Erreurs courantes
Don't confuse it with '파괴' (destruction).
Astuce mémo
Pa (Branch) + Saeng (Birth) = A birth from a branch.
Origine du mot
From Hanja 派 (branch) + 生 (birth).
